Pride Veterinary Centre is a multi-disciplinary veterinary referral centre that serves as the central small animal hospital for the Scarsdale Veterinary Group, while also providing referral services to veterinary practices across the Midlands and beyond.
The hospital offers specialist services in Anaesthesia, Diagnostic Imaging, Medicine, Surgery, Neurology, Oncology, Ophthalmology, Cardiology, Exotics and Dermatology. With 24/7 veterinary care supported by our on-site Vets Now team and access to a wide range of state-of-the-art equipment, Pride Veterinary Centre provides an exceptional clinical environment.
We work closely with the University of Nottingham, welcoming veterinary students through our referral services, and as part of inspiring vet care, Pride Veterinary Centre is a key site within the UK's largest veterinary care network.
